How To Pick The Right Credit Card For Your Spending Habits

Posted on August 8, 2010 by Jerome

Picking the right one for your spending habits can be a difficult decision. Here, we ll try to help you sort through the types, and to make a wise choice. No annual fee vs annual fee: Some credit card companies charge an annual fee just to have the card. Some will waive the fee just for charging a certain amount during the year on it. Many cards that have an annual fee are for individuals with less than stellar credit, although there are others such as rewards cards, and some specialty cards that also charge a fee. If the card offfers a low enough interest rate, it may be worth your while to pay the fee. Balance transfer credit cards: If you are carrying a balance on a higher interest credit card, it may be to your advantage to transfer your balance to a card offering a lower interest rate. High Volume Merchant Accounts

Posted on June 13, 2010 by Bryon

As your business continues to grow and customers buy more goods and services, you may want to consider joining those who are applying for high volume merchant accounts. When you are approved for a high volume account, you can get good prices on mid- and non-qualified sales, along with debit processing, monthly statement fees, and additional expenses. The greater your volume of business, the better deals you may be eligible for when working with financial institutions or companies who can provide this valuable service. The way it works is that you apply for a merchant account at a bank that offers great pricing and low-cost fees. These can be packaged in a variety of ways. For example, you may want to pay a few cents for each transaction, but if you experience high-volume sales, this could become a costly option. Internet Detective Sites - What Are They?

Posted on May 1, 2010 by Cary

Over the last five years we have seen an emergence of a new type of website, commonly referred to as an Internet Detective Site. These sites fill the need for people searches that are not easily accomplished using the currently available search engines. Here, we will discuss the various aspects of websites that offer online detective services. We want to answer the most basic question, What is an internet detective site. The simple definition is a collection of links. An internet detective site is a collection of links to resources that allow you to search for many forms of demographic information. Most of these links can be found for free on the internet, but it would take hours, if not days, to find them all by hand. Thus, an internet detective site is providing a service that saves the searcher valuable time by gathering and updating relevant search links.
